If an expiration date of a medication is May 15, 2018. when is the beyond use date?

Solutions

Expert Solution

Answer:- 15 may 2018 is beyond use date however in emergency it can still be used.

Explanation- Before a drug product is manufactured by a generic player needs to take an approval from a regulatory authority (FDA im USA, PMDA of Japan, MHRA of UK).
-These generic players have to prove that their product is biologically equivalent (Safe, Potent, Efficient) to the brand product.

-Expiry period is calculated depending upon the behavior of the product under the extremes of the temperature, humidity, acidic and basic condition.

Before entering in to the market the manufacturer need to submit the Accelerated & Long time study data in which the drug product was kept in hostile conditions like 40 degrees celsius and 75% RH for 6 Months and 25 degrees celsius and 60% RH respectively mostly for the US and need to provide the data in continuation once the product is approved and need to provide many commitments to the regulatory agencies.
=>Finally coming to the answer, the expiry date can be considered as 15 may and after 15 may there is a possibility that the other ingredients added to the drug may produce an Impurity or degradant which may/may not hamper the patient.

In short, most of the medicines becomes less effective after the expiry date as their potency get reduced and a minimum concentration of drug is must to show any pharmacological action.
